Feeding & health
Carnivore — rodents in captivity — Mice of appropriate size (amphibian prey in the wild)
Prone to obesity — do not overfeed; sometimes a difficult starter (scenting)
Clutch 4–20 eggs/young. Incubation ~55 days
- Obesity (very common)
- Respiratory infections
- Incomplete shed
- Food refusal
